Output 198096df091c4dce0af127111ca2b91e40d373d6850719cbbb07b01e47435978:1

value
46250579
script pubkey
OP_0 OP_PUSHBYTES_20 5e1d06e21a513c8c93a9900de8cdb12ceec04896
address
bc1qtcwsdcs62y7geyafjqx73nd39nhvqjykzuau5h
transaction
198096df091c4dce0af127111ca2b91e40d373d6850719cbbb07b01e47435978
confirmations
135768
spent
true